Output 8866bb10d2c4f6acc5327a4b3903015aab1c399103f0e23188520fb993a67b41:0

value
25019119
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d8739088aec5490faf2b12f902a4def7091fa82 OP_EQUALVERIFY OP_CHECKSIG
address
159jQ5Rf6DetqqijwUA6w3JwWcdn3mofRH
transaction
8866bb10d2c4f6acc5327a4b3903015aab1c399103f0e23188520fb993a67b41
spent
true